Cost/Benefit Analysis Conducted at Landing Gear Repair Facility Analysis conducted by Concurrent Technologies Corporation using Environmental Cost Accounting Methodology Tasking by Joint Group on Pollution Prevention Joint Group on Pollution Prevention

Data Collection Site visit conducted to collect data and conduct interviews with plating engineers, plating supervisors, chemists, and other relevant employees Site visit conducted to collect data and conduct interviews with plating engineers, plating supervisors, chemists, and other relevant employees Where available, material usage rates and costs, labor hours, and waste treatment and disposal costs were identified Where available, material usage rates and costs, labor hours, and waste treatment and disposal costs were identified ESOH costs were also obtained where available, or estimated ESOH costs were also obtained where available, or estimated Facility overhauls approximately 500 main landing gear (LG) pistons, 250 nose LG pistons and 250 nose LG cylinders annually Facility overhauls approximately 500 main landing gear (LG) pistons, 250 nose LG pistons and 250 nose LG cylinders annually Determined that average hard chrome plating thickness for repaired components is 0.010” Determined that average hard chrome plating thickness for repaired components is 0.010”

Typical Areas on Main Landing Gear for Transitioning to HVOF Thermal Spray

Main Assumptions Associated With Transition to HVOF Thermal Spray If HVOF implemented, two chrome plating tanks and one chrome stripping tank could be shut down If HVOF implemented, two chrome plating tanks and one chrome stripping tank could be shut down HVOF would be applied to same thickness as chrome HVOF would be applied to same thickness as chrome WC/17Co powder costs would be $32 per pound WC/17Co powder costs would be $32 per pound HVOF spraying rate would be 10 pounds per hour with deposit efficiency of 50% HVOF spraying rate would be 10 pounds per hour with deposit efficiency of 50% On average, one HVOF cell could process one LG in 40 minutes On average, one HVOF cell could process one LG in 40 minutes Hourly labor rates per person same for HVOF as for chrome Hourly labor rates per person same for HVOF as for chrome Approximately 88% of total surface area currently chrome plated could be transitioned to HVOF Approximately 88% of total surface area currently chrome plated could be transitioned to HVOF Average turn-around-time for LG components coated with HVOF would be approximately five days less than the average for chrome-plated components Average turn-around-time for LG components coated with HVOF would be approximately five days less than the average for chrome-plated components CBA does not assume increased lifetime for components CBA does not assume increased lifetime for components

Estimated Annual Operating Cost Avoidance for LG Facility Changing to HVOF Labor$113,540 Materials$ 75,520 Utilities$ 11,390 Waste Disposal$ 2,900 Reduce TAT$ 32,880 TOTAL$236,230 TAT = turnaround time Based on 1250 total components processed per year and 1700 square inches coated
